BSI - BS EN 50388

Railway applications Power supply and rolling stock Technical criteria for the coordination between power supply (substation) and rolling stock to achieve interoperability

inactive
Buy Now
Organization: BSI
Publication Date: 27 September 2005
Status: inactive
Page Count: 48
ICS Code (Railway rolling stock in general): 45.060.01
ICS Code (Electric traction equipment): 29.280
